BREAK THE ILLUSION, BREATHE A NEW LIFE: SRMS INSTITUTE OF MEDICAL SCIENCES LEADS THE FIGHT AGAINST TOBACCO

World No Tobacco Day (on May 31, 2025) sparks a powerful movement for a healthier, tobacco-free tomorrow!

Tobacco doesn’t just take lives—it hides behind glamorised marketing while quietly destroying millions. On World No Tobacco Day (May 31, 2025), SRMS Institute of Medical Sciences (IMS), Bareilly, in partnership with RR Cancer Institute & Research Centre, pulled back the curtain on this deadly illusion with a day filled with powerful actions, heartfelt pledges, and eye-opening truths.

“Bright Products. Dark Intentions. Unmasking the Appeal”—echoing this year’s WHO theme, SRMS IMS tackled the slick packaging and deceptive allure of tobacco and nicotine products, exposing their brutal impact on health and life expectancy.

The day saw an awareness rally, from the old to the new Cancer OPD, where passionate participants marched with bold slogans and placards, rallying the community to rethink their choices and recognize tobacco’s deadly grip. Continuing further with an expert-led health talk, at the hospital food court, medical specialists revealed how early signs like mouth ulcers, voice changes, or blood in stool are often ignored until it’s too late. With nearly 70% of cancer cases linked to tobacco, speakers stressed the urgent need for early detection and lifestyle changes. Thereafter, a stirring Nukkad Natak performance at the main hospital reception brought the harsh realities of tobacco-related illnesses to life, reminding everyone that these aren’t distant dangers but present threats. Towards the end, a powerful oath for a tobacco-fee life was pledged, wherein, students, staff, and visitors came together to ‘say no to tobacco’ as an ambassadors for change.
